Bottas now "putting the dots together", says Wolff

Mercedes F1 boss Toto Wolff says Valterri Bottas’s Brazilian GP pole reflects the fact that the Finn is now getting more out of the W08 after struggling in recent races. Bottas was left to carry the hopes of the Brackley-based team after Lewis Hamilton crashed at the start of Q1, relegating the newly-crowned world champion to last on the grid. In the face of strong competition from Sebastian Vettel, Bottas stole position on his second run, with the Ferrari driver admitting that he was too cautious on the brakes.
